The Five Key Skills of a Property Investor
There many skills that you will acquire along your path to being a successful investor. Some you will be taught, some you will discover and others you will develop without even realising it. From changing your mindset to learning to negotiate to doing calculations, each one will have its place. However, the following five skills are ones that have been tried and tested in the field, and have been shown to work. Implementing these will give you a distinct advantage over an amateur investor.
1) Create the right plan
Ask yourself this: do I even have a plan? Many people will enter into something like property investing without the right plan, or even having not considered a plan at all other than – let’s earn some money! Having the right plan from the start will give you a huge boost because your decisions in property investing will be determined by what it is you want to do and what it is you want to achieve.
Do you want to earn monthly income, and if so how much and on what timescale? Do you want to plan for your retirement and how does this look in your mind? Do you simply want some money to fund your own home, car or holiday? Whatever your reasons the plan must be one that aligns with your desired outcomes. What happens if you climb the ladder of success, only to discover at the top, that it is leaning against the wrong wall?
2) Finding the opportunities that others miss
This is a skill that sets highly successful property investors apart from amateur investors. Achieving success in property will be dependent on learning how to not only find deals, but also how to create property deals. Relying on estate agents and online searches will only yield mediocre results, especially at times when property demand outstrips supply.
It will be necessary to get out into the world and create deals and opportunities with your knowledge and skills. This is where creative thinking comes into play along with a persistent and consistent approach to implementing your strategies.
3) Raising the money
There is no getting away from the fact that buying property will require raising funds. Funds will need to cover not just the purchase price but also all of the costs of your Power Team such as your letting agent, solicitor, mortgage broker and trades people. However, there are many ways and opportunities for raising the money required to finance your property deals. Ways that are not obvious but are utilised by the most successful property investors in the business.
4) Organising people who have the know-how
Your key tasks as a property investor will be to find deals, raise the finance and organise the people in your team. It will not be necessary to know everything about mortgages, building regulations and tenancy agreements, for example. But you will need people who do have the expert knowledge and you will need to learn how to manage them to leverage their skill sets. People you can trust and rely on. This is called your Power Team and is something that you will need to build and manage.
5) Managing and protecting the cashflow from your portfolio.
A skill that is often overlooked is how to manage your property portfolio and maintain strong cashflows from each property within it. Areas change, economies change and demographics change. What was once a profitable rental property may become a poor performing one or even become a money-losing liability over time. Having the skills to manage the performance of your portfolio, to keep it working for your, will be invaluable for your future success.
